Abstract
This paper addresses quality of experience (QoE) aware adaptive streaming of multi-view video (MVV) over P2P networks. First, we investigate the effect of different adaptation methods over the QoE using subjective tests, and recommend an MVV adaptation decision chart according to peer buffer status. Second, we propose a simulcast MVV encoding scheme that uses a combination of both standard H.264/AVC and Scalable Video Coding (SVC) extension to achieve the best coding efficiency, while maintaining high adaptation capability. Third, we propose a chunk picking policy that is applicable to any P2P streaming architecture to enable QoE aware adaptive streaming. Finally, we perform P2P video streaming tests over a controlled LAN environment to demonstrate / validate the proposed solution.
